US Secretary of State Marco Rubio spoke at the ASEAN Regional Forum on July 23, 2026, discussing US policy towards Iran. His remarks come amidst a series of US strikes on Iran, with Rubio suggesting Iran is seeking a deal but not yet ready to commit.

Framing differences

The Jerusalem Post frames the US stance as firm and highlights potential retaliation, while Al Jazeera English focuses on Rubio's critical view of US policy and Iran's diplomatic intentions amidst ongoing military actions.

What We Know — Key Points

  • US Secretary of State Marco Rubio spoke to reporters on the sidelines of the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) Regional Forum on July 23, 2026.
  • US strikes hit Iran for a 12th straight night.
